Colliers beach is in the 1th place out of 1 beaches in the Cayman Islands region The beach is located in a natural place.
It is a spacious several bays coastline with crystal turquoise water and golden sand, so you don't need special shoes. The entrance to the water is very smooth. This beach is suitable for different categories of people, lonely travellers, relaxation getaway lovers etc. It is not crowded place during the season.
Colliers beach coast is free for all. It has no amenities, only nature. .
In addition to swimming and sunbathing, you can also take part in other activities, snorkeling, sea kayaking. This beach is popular for windsurfing or kiteboarding.
This beach is easily accessible, it is located very close to road. Parking is located directly on the beach.
3 more beaches are also available within a 5 km radius. The best one is Tortuga beach, which has a rating of 8.
Colliers beach (Cayman Islands) is located outside the Sand Bluff settlement, which may cause some difficulties for travelers who stay far from the coast. However, the remoteness from the village is not always a bad thing. Lovers of quiet rest know, the farther the beach, the fewer crowds.
The beach stretches on the coast of the Grand Cayman and the easiest way to get to the beach is by car or bike. If you don't have this option, then the second best solution is to use the taxi, which can drive you directly to the beach. The only problem, if your stay is far away it can be quite expensive. There is also a possibility of use of public transport, but in this case you need to check the correct route to the Colliers beach with the locals. Take into account that the bus stop is usually in some distance.

The coastline of Colliers beach is covered with golden sand. It's relatively clean, the surface is pure and unmixed. Turquoise and clear water sparkles in the sun.
For the main activity - sunbathing, there are no sun loungers on the Colliers beach, so you need to take personal items with you and there is no natural shade, so be careful on a hot day.
The Colliers beach is also suitable for the following water activities:
The entrance to the water is very smooth, the bottom is comfortable. The area has the high prevalence of sharks so all swimmers should be very careful.
Colliers beach does not have a wave-protected swimming area, but there are usually no strong waves during the season.
There are few boats in the bay.
Family travelers should consider the following features of the beach. This is the natural virgin beach with minimal amenities. It's covered with sand and the entrance to the water is very smooth.
The beach is located in a natural area. During the high season, the occupancy of the beach is moderate, which is very good for lovers of a relaxing holiday.
There is no restaurant or bar directly on Colliers beach.
The Colliers beach has a parking spot. It is not very large, so in high season it can be busy. The approximate distance from parking is less than 100 metres.
The month with the highest temperature in Colliers beach is August. Its average value reaches 30°C. The warmest sea is in August, the average value is 30°C. The coldest month is January with air temperature 26°C and water 27°C. See more details in weather section.
